What Are Turbo Chips?
Understanding the Context
A turbo chip, often referred to as a turbo ECU (Engine Control Unit) chip or tuning chip, is essentially firmware that communicates with your vehicle’s onboard computer (ECU) to reprogram how the turbocharger operates. Unlike a physical chip installed under the hood, a turbo chip is a downloadable software update that adjusts crucial parameters such as:
- Turbocharger boost pressure
- Fuel injection timing and quantity
- Wastegate control
- Ignition timing
- Wastegate solenoid response
By reprogramming these variables, a turbo chip helps unlock greater horsepower and torque while improving throttle response and drivability.
How Do Turbo Chips Work?
Key Insights
At the core of every turbocharged engine is the need to balance power and reliability. Turbochargers generate high exhaust gas pressure to spin the turbine, but without precise tuning, this can lead to turbo lag, detonation, or over-boosting damage. A turbo chip fine-tunes these dynamics by:
- Optimizing turbo spool timing for faster response
- Regulating boost pressure to prevent excessive strain
- Adjusting fuel and ignition maps to match new boost levels
- Enhancing wastegate actuation for better durability
These adjustments enable real-week performance gains — sometimes adding 20–50+ horsepower and significantly smoother power delivery.
